Does anyone know of good part-time jobs for high school students in Arlington, VA? I'm hoping to find something flexible that won't interfere with my schoolwork. Any leads or suggestions would be much appreciated!
Finding a part-time job that fits around your school schedule can be a challenge, but there are opportunities out there! I suggest starting with businesses in your local area that offer flexible part-time positions. Here are some places to consider.
1. Retailers: Many local retailers offer flexible work hours for high school students. Check out stores like Old Navy, Walmart, or Target. These places usually have evening and weekend hours, which would be ideal for a student with a busy academic schedule.
2. Food Service: Consider local fast food joints, coffee shops, or restaurants. Panera Bread, Starbucks, and Chipotle are known for being accommodating to student workers. Remember, waiting tables or working in a kitchen can be a high-pressure job, but you also get tips that can boost your hourly wage.
3. Tutoring: If you excel in a subject, consider offering your services as a tutor. Look around your school community or post your intent to tutor on local community boards or online platforms like Nextdoor. Alternatively, check with local tutoring centers to see if they are hiring. This kind of job can be a good way to reinforce your understanding of the subject, and hours are often very flexible.
4. Pet Sitting or Babysitting: These are great options too as they tend to pay well and offer flexible hours. Websites like Care.com or Sittercity can connect you to parents looking for help.
5. Movie Theaters: Places like AMC and Regal often hire high school students for concession stand work, ticket taking, or cleaning. These jobs usually have flexible hours and you might get to see movies for free!
Remember to talk to a guidance counselor at your school too. They may have connections with local business owners or other resources you may not be aware of. Best of luck with your search!
